We thank HobbyTown USA in Nyack, New York for hosting the June 11, 2016 meeting of the Science Fiction Association of Bergen County. Freelance Copy Editor Richard Shealy spoke and answered questions. Author Michael J Martinez, a former guest of the Association, was among those in attendance.


Four members of our writers' group--George Galuschak, Gregor Hartmann, Patricia Nash and Greg Roman were joined by Randie O'Neil and newcomer Mitch Radler--caught an early dinner at the Nyack Diner for an informal networking experience. Barry's Ice Nine discussion was held at HobbyTown and enlivened by the presence of our speaker and Mr Martinez.


Richard Shealy has been a genre buff his entire life. While he cannot recall the first book he read, he clearly recollects the rocket sled on its cover. He is also a word nerd who hates to see words misspelled or misused. His first job in the publishing arena was as a menu translator for a French airline. An interesting aspect to the work is that the French often use English words, but that the word has a different connotation in French than in English.
